Output 1bfbf8572f8017456503ca3fa3368635209ffdd78dc4aed023f655f3869d0efc:0

value
1550573289
script pubkey
OP_0 OP_PUSHBYTES_20 a8c7499d2d2955fce3934cc492dce4b8ca488b98
address
tb1q4rr5n8fd992lecunfnzf9h8yhr9y3zucasv2zr
transaction
1bfbf8572f8017456503ca3fa3368635209ffdd78dc4aed023f655f3869d0efc
confirmations
108341
spent
true